Understanding Targeted Cancer Therapy
Targeted therapy focuses on specific molecular abnormalities that drive tumor growth, sparing healthy tissues from collateral damage. Unlike chemotherapy, which broadly attacks dividing cells, targeted therapy acts on distinct cancer-related genes, proteins, or signaling pathways.
Enteromix extends this principle even further by tailoring the therapy to each patient’s unique tumor profile. The approach merges two advanced biotechnological tools — personalized (\text{mRNA}) vaccines and oncolytic viral delivery — into a single, harmonized immune-targeting system.
How Enteromix Targets Cancer Cells with Precision
Step 1: Personalized (\text{mRNA}) Vaccine Engineering
The foundation of Enteromix’s precision lies in neoantigen sequencing — a process that decodes the unique mutations present in a patient’s tumor. These mutations produce specific antigens not found in healthy cells. Enteromix uses this data to synthesize a personalized (\text{mRNA}) vaccine encoding these tumor-specific neoantigens.
When introduced into the body, the vaccine trains the immune system’s T cells to identify and attack cancer cells displaying those exact neoantigens. This ensures precise tumor targeting while avoiding damage to normal tissues.
Step 2: Oncolytic Virus Amplification
Complementing the (\text{mRNA}) vaccine, Enteromix employs four non-pathogenic oncolytic viruses that selectively infect and destroy cancer cells. As these viruses replicate, they rupture the tumor cells, releasing additional antigens into circulation. This event further amplifies the immune response initiated by the vaccine, creating a feedback loop of immune activation and tumor destruction.
